abbreviate

C2+ Topic:Communication
US /əˈbriviˌeɪt/ UK /əˈbriːvieɪt/
verb

Meanings

  1. 1
    verb

    to shorten a word, phrase, or text

    We abbreviate "versus" to "vs" in citations.

Etymology

From Latin abbreviātus, past participle of abbreviāre ('to shorten'), from ad- ('to') + breviāre ('to shorten'), from brevis ('short').
